What is the volume occupied by $16 \mathrm{~g}$ methane gas at STP?

Options:
  • A $1140 \mathrm{~cm}^3$
  • B $22400 \mathrm{~cm}^3$
  • C $214 \mathrm{~cm}^3$
  • D $12.4 \mathrm{~cm}^3$

The correct answer is: $22400 \mathrm{~cm}^3$
Number of moles of methane $\left(\mathrm{CH}_4\right)=\frac{16}{16}=1$
Volume of 1 mole of gas at STP $=22.4 \mathrm{~L}$ $=22400 \mathrm{~cm}^3$
